WebStrength design of reinforced masonry beams follows the same steps used for reinforced concrete beams. Strain in the masonry is assumed to have a maximum useful value of 0.0025 for concrete masonry and 0.0035 for clay masonry [Sec. 3.3.2 (c)]. WebSeveral studies in the scientific literature show how FRP wrapping can improve the mechanical properties of members. Though there are numerous methods for determining the compressive strength of FRP confined concrete, no generalised formulae are available because of the greater complexity and heterogeneity of FRP-confined masonry. WebFiber-reinforced polymer (FRP) systems are simply defined as high-strength and lightweight reinforcements created by combining carbon (CFRP) or E-glass fibers with a polymer material.
